Mrs. Bessie “Bess” Pack Wilson, age 90 of King, NC, formerly of Mount Airy, passed away Sunday morning December 10, 2023, at the Joan and Howard Woltz Hospice Home in Dobson. She was born in Patrick County March 1, 1933, to the late Jasper Newton Pack and Elizabeth Chaney Pack. She was a loving wife, mother, grandmother, sister, friend, and mother-in-law who will be missed dearly. Left to cherish her memory are her loving husband of 32 years, Raymond “Ray” Wesley Wilson, three daughters, Janet Horton, Paula (Michael) Albert, and Amy (Kevin) Dawson; 2 stepsons, Ronnie (Sandra) Wilson and Roger (Melissa) Wilson; several grandchildren; several great-grandchildren; her twin sister and brother-in-law, Essie and Andrew Johnson; and several nieces and nephews. In addition to her parents, Mrs. Wilson was preceded in death by her four sons, David Howell, Dennis Howell, James Howell, and Wesley Howell; two grandchildren, Jacob Howell and Sarah Horton; and seven of her siblings, William “Bill” Pack, Effie Jackson, Essie Johnson, Charlie Pack, Alfred Pack, Roscoe Pack, Yvonne Tilley, and Thelma Carns. Funeral services for Mrs. Wilson will be Thursday December 14, 2023, at 11:00am in the Moody Funeral Home Chapel in Mount Airy with Mr. Ronnie Wilson and Reverend Dr. Larry May officiating. Burial will follow in the Woodville Baptist Church Cemetery. The family will receive friends on Wednesday evening December 13, 2023, from 6:00 until 8:00pm at Moody Funeral Home. The family would like to thank the staff of Woltz Hospice Home in Dobson for all of the love and support shown to Mrs. Wilson during her illness. Moody Funeral Services in Mount Airy is serving the family.
